臺鐵局TR-PASS寒暑假期間開放國內學生使用
臺鐵局為配合行政院青年輔導委員會「推動國際青年學生來臺旅遊措施」,已於95年12月起針對外籍青年學生發行有TR-PASS,專供外籍青年學生於票面有效期間內,不限次數搭乘復興號以下車種「慢」遊臺灣。
為提倡國人鐵道旅遊風氣及提供青少年學生正當休閒活動管道,臺鐵局將於本(98)學年度暑假期間(
一、票種/票價:
(一)5日票/599元。
(二)7日票/799元。
(三)10日票/1,098元(限外籍學生購買)。
二、搭乘車種:
於票面有效期限內得不限次數搭乘莒光號(含)以下車種,惟搭乘復興號及莒光號時不予劃位。
三、發售車站:
初期配合臺鐵局新型售票機建置進度,於臺東、花蓮、羅東、宜蘭、基隆、松山、臺北、萬華、板橋、樹林、桃園、中壢、新竹、竹南、苗栗、豐原、臺中、彰化、員林、田中、斗六、嘉義、新營、臺南、新左營、高雄及屏東等27大站發售,預計於98年底即可於各電腦售票站發售(十分、平溪、菁桐、竹東、九讚頭、內灣、濁水、水里等8站除外)。
四、購票證件:
(一)外國籍學生:
外國籍護照+國際學生證(或青輔會發行之國際版青年旅遊卡)。
(二)本國籍學生:
僅須持經教育部認可之國內學校有效學生證即可。
五、預售期間:
考量本國籍學生及外國籍學生居住地域性之差異性及購票之便利性,預售時間區分有:
(一)外國籍:
乘車日前7日。(例如
(二)本國籍:乘車日前3日。
TR-PASS票價低廉,有效期間內不限搭乘次數,學生旅客可依個人喜好,參考交通部觀光局網址(http://www.taiwan.net.tw/)及其所屬13處國家風景區管理處所提供之各項觀光旅遊資訊,或利用本局花東線車站之旅遊資訊系統,自由安排行程景點。臺鐵局歡迎青年學生以最經濟實惠之價格及節能減碳之行動,以不同的旅遊方式,「慢」遊臺灣城鄉、體驗臺灣之美。
LOHAS概念風行,消費者對環保意識的需求也提高。全家即日起開始「回收廢電池換點心」的獨家新服務;7-ELEVEn推出環保包材的光合舒果昔。
全家便利商店即日起長期展開,回收廢電池兌換鮮食點心的便民服務。總經理張仁敦表示,廢電池回收採秤重方式,包括乾電池、手機電池等,每半公斤可兌換1顆茶葉蛋、每公斤可換1個布丁或麵包等,目前共有四種點心可選。
7-ELEVEn落實LOHAS與健康的想法在商品上,自有品牌明天將推出新品Smoothie光合舒果昔飲料。Smoothie採常溫配送,有助於減少碳排放量;包裝用可回收環保紙包材。
飲料商品經理張弘琦表示,去年飲料市場呈小幅衰退,蔬果汁、常溫果汁、豆米漿等飲品卻逆勢上揚。因應健康趨勢,推出天然果泥製成100%果汁的Smoothie,不添加砂糖,每款有5種水果調配;口感類似奶昔。每瓶售30元,即日至3月24日有9折優惠。
Harvard University and IBM have launched a project to harness the computing muscle of thousands of computers to discover cheap solar energy materials.
The initiative, announced Monday, is part of the IBM-sponsored World Community Grid, which seeks to speed up research on humanitarian challenges with a grid of connected computers.
The idea is that people and organizations donate computing time to these efforts. A grid server doles out tasks to disparate machines to speed up computational jobs.
IBM also said that it will test running the grid software on an internal compute cloud to tap idle time.
Existing World Community Grid projects are aimed at developing a more nutritious rice as well as conducting cancer and AIDS research. The Harvard project wants to test the chemical properties of a number of organic materials with the aim of determining which are most promising for use as solar cells.
An example of organic solar cells. Konarka makes the plastic cells in a roll-to-roll printing process. Because they are flexible and relatively cheap to make, they can be used in tents, solar chargers, or even clothing.
(Credit: Martin LaMonica/CNET Networks)The advantage of organic solar cells is that they are much cheaper to manufacture than traditional silicon and are flexible and lightweight. Some kinds can make electricity with a broader spectrum of light, including indoor light.
On the other hand, these cells aren't as efficient at converting light to electricity and they degrade more quickly.
By parsing out the the computing research across several computers, Harvard researcher Alan Aspuru-Guzik said that the project can be completed in 2 years. Using a traditional supercomputer cluster to run the analysis would take 22 years.
"It would take us about 100 days of computational time to screen each of the thousands of compounds for electronic properties without the power of World Community Grid," he said in a statement.
The World Community Grid is tailored to public and nonprofit organizations but IBM has a number of projects in solar and the energy business.
Its commercial research group has three solar-related programs, including the development of thin-film solar cells from CIGS (a combination of copper, indium, gallium, and selenide) and technology to manufacture solar concentrators.
IBM is also very active in developing smart grid software and services for electric utilities.
